About Our Club and the Game of Croquet

A croquet club like ours provides a structured yet leisurely way to engage in a classic lawn game that dates back centuries, emphasising precision, patience, and camaraderie. While specific establishment details are not highlighted, the Rose Garden Croquet Club embodies the essence of community sports clubs in New Zealand, where members gather to refine their skills in a non-contact environment. Croquet involves players using mallets to strike balls through hoops on a grass court, blending elements of strategy and competition that appeal to a wide age range. Our club welcomes new members to these sessions, held on Tuesdays and Thursdays in the afternoon, with Sunday additions from September to April to suit seasonal preferences. The straightforward annual fee of $250 ensures all equipment is provided through hireage, allowing focus on the gameplay rather than logistics. Soft, flat shoes are the only personal requirement, promoting ease and safety on the turf.
